What Does This Mean?
Based on aggregated statistical analysis, approximately 3,423 people in the United States are estimated to share the name Butch.
To make this easier to understand, this means that about 1 out of every 96,407 people has this name.
This classification places Butch in the Very Rare category compared to other names nationwide.
